**Checklist item 14 — Tailspin CLI rollout.** Before promoting Tailspin v2.3 to the ops toolchain, confirm the log-tailing buffer no longer drops lines under rotation on the Harkwell cluster. Run the smoke script against a live stream for ten minutes and verify zero gaps in sequence numbers. If gaps appear, roll back to v2.2 and page the platform lead. Record the outcome in the runbook. The build token for this release is below.

session token of kagup-hahaf = htk3_2b8

Subject: Platforms hiring pause

Hi all — quick heads-up for our incoming director and the exec team: we're pausing hiring in the Datafold division at Merrowick for the rest of the quarter. Nothing dramatic, just getting ahead of budget planning. Existing offers are honored, and backfills need a quick chat with me first. Keep it within this group for now. The thinking behind it is below.

management briefing: Headcount on the Praok team goes from 16 to 91 by the end of March. Gross margin on Praok came in at 2 percent against a plan of 26 percent.

**Alert: Fabrikoz Test-Data Factory Breakage**

Heads up — the nightly build tripped an alert on Fabrikoz, our shared test-data factory library. Version 2.9 changed the default sequence seeding, so fixtures that assumed stable IDs are now flaky across three downstream suites. Nothing ships until the affected teams pin to 2.8 or adopt the new seeding API. We'd suggest holding the release train until the pinning PRs land. Any scheduling questions should go to the build tooling crew.

escalation mailbox, yawep-fahog: fenwyn_olidor@qirvancorp.internal